Choosing the right scourer is important for achieving effective cleaning results while protecting different surfaces. Soft scourers and hard scourers are designed for different cleaning tasks, and understanding their differences helps improve cleaning efficiency in kitchens, restaurants, food service environments, and industrial applications.
The main difference between soft and hard scourers comes from material structure, cleaning strength, durability, and application requirements. Soft and hard scourers both help remove dirt and residue, but they are designed for different levels of cleaning intensity.
| Comparison Factor | Soft Scourers | Hard Scourers |
|---|---|---|
| Cleaning strength | Gentle cleaning | Strong abrasion |
| Main application | Light stains and daily cleaning | Heavy grease and stubborn residue |
| Surface protection | Higher protection for delicate surfaces | Suitable for durable surfaces |
| Durability | Moderate | Higher durability |
Soft scourers are often used for surfaces that require careful cleaning, while hard scourers are suitable for applications where stronger friction is needed.

Hard scourers are designed for demanding cleaning tasks where strong scrubbing performance is required.
Common applications include:
| Application | Cleaning Challenge | Hard Scourer Advantage |
|---|---|---|
| Commercial kitchens | Grease buildup | Strong residue removal |
| Grill cleaning | Burnt deposits | High abrasion performance |
| Heavy cookware | Dried food particles | Durable cleaning ability |
| Industrial equipment | Surface contamination | Long service life |
Hard scourers are especially useful in environments where cleaning frequency is high and surfaces require powerful cleaning action.
The difference between soft and hard scourers is closely related to the materials used during manufacturing.
Important material factors include:
Strength
Hard scourers require materials that provide enough friction to remove stubborn residue.
Flexibility
Suitable flexibility helps the product adapt to different cleaning conditions.
Durability
A quality scourer should maintain its structure during repeated cleaning cycles.
For professional applications, material consistency is especially important because unstable materials can lead to differences in cleaning performance between batches.
